George Heriot’s School in Edinburgh seeks a Visiting Music Teacher (Saxophone) for maternity cover, starting Sept 2026.

The role delivers progressive saxophone lessons to pupils from P4 to S6 and supports the department’s concerts and exam preparations.

Lessons are 30 minutes and run 7.30am–4.00pm, with teachers setting hours subject to space.

The successful candidate will contribute to a busy music program, participate in concerts at major venues, and guide students through ABRSM/Trinity exams
